Blockchain Engineer Golang and Networking

Mortar
$170k - $250k
California Los Angeles United States

We are looking for an expert blockchain engineer to join our startup and work alongside our engineering as the core engineer of our layer 1 evm-compatible blockchain.

Mortar is decentralized ecoystemt for building real estate and financial products which lets you quickly, securely, and seamlessly transfer property and other ownership rights.

You will:

  • Manage the blockchain codebase written in Golang
  • Customize consesus mechanisms (currently IBFT)
  • Apply the latest cryptography techniques
  • Manage current validator network and ensure 100% uptime
  • Scale validator network: setup, staking contracts, syncing, etc.
  • Ensure state integrity
  • Developing multisig solutions for adding new smart contracts to our blockchain
  • Create data backup systems
  • Document blockchain development processes
  • Build bridging solutions

Must-haves

  • Fluent in Golang
  • Cloud computing and networking expertise
  • Experience working on core blockchain code
  • Understand Ethereum inside and out

Nice-to-haves

  • Can setup robust scalable devops
  • Fluent in Rust

Business/Soft-Skills

  • Creative problem solving
  • Takes initiative
  • Strong communication skills
  • Fluent in English

Mortar focuses on Real Estate and Blockchains. Their company has offices in Los Angeles. They have a small team that's between 1-10 employees.
